Transaction 9907466c9bd87d7b4b41cd0ac886b4c92c8da7d6bd7edc2127ae53de8ea966e5

2 Input
2 Outputs
  • 9907466c9bd87d7b4b41cd0ac886b4c92c8da7d6bd7edc2127ae53de8ea966e5:0
  • value  18789752
    address  376jPyiNGB7GhVyu9baDU1eMeRz2WxJPrw
  • 9907466c9bd87d7b4b41cd0ac886b4c92c8da7d6bd7edc2127ae53de8ea966e5:1
  • value  24645020
    address  388wQDNGSpejJRbwph8qgd9qLW48awy5DR